数据库异地备份高效命令指南
数据库异地备份 命令

首页 2025-04-12 01:43:42



[内容格式化]数据库异地备份:确保数据安全的必备策略与高效命令实践 在当今信息化高速发展的时代,数据已成为企业最宝贵的资产之一。无论是金融、医疗、教育还是电子商务等领域,数据的完整性和安全性直接关系到企业的运营稳定、客户信任及市场竞争力。然而,自然灾害、人为错误、恶意攻击等不确定因素时刻威胁着数据的安全。因此,实施有效的数据库异地备份策略,成为保障企业数据安全的重中之重。本文将深入探讨数据库异地备份的重要性、实施步骤,并重点介绍几种常用的数据库异地备份命令,以期为企业提供一套切实可行的数据安全解决方案。 一、数据库异地备份的重要性 1. 抵御灾难性风险 自然灾害如地震、洪水等不可抗力,以及火灾、电力故障等人为灾害,都可能对数据中心造成毁灭性打击。异地备份能够在本地数据中心受损时,迅速恢复业务运行,减少损失。 2. 防止数据丢失与篡改 硬件故障、软件漏洞、人为误操作或恶意攻击都可能导致数据丢失或损坏。异地备份提供了数据的冗余存储,即使一处数据受损,也能从另一处恢复,确保数据的完整性和可用性。 3. 符合法规要求 许多行业和地区对数据保护和隐私有严格的法律法规要求,如GDPR(欧盟通用数据保护条例)、HIPAA(美国健康保险流通与责任法案)等。异地备份是满足这些合规要求的关键措施之一。 4. 支持业务连续性 在快速变化的市场环境中,业务中断意味着收入损失、客户满意度下降。异地备份能够缩短故障恢复时间,保障业务连续性,提升企业的竞争力。 二、数据库异地备份的实施步骤 1. 评估需求与规划 首先,需明确备份的数据类型、频率、保留周期以及恢复时间目标(RTO)和恢复点目标(RPO)。同时,考虑备份数据的容量、传输速度、存储成本等因素,选择合适的备份技术和方案。 2. 选择备份工具与技术 根据数据库类型(如MySQL、Oracle、SQL Server等),选择相应的备份软件或内置工具。常见的备份技术包括全量备份、增量备份、差异备份等,应根据实际需求灵活组合使用。 3. 建立备份存储与传输机制 确定异地备份的存储位置,优先选择地理位置远离主数据中心且网络环境稳定的地方。建立高效、安全的数据传输通道,如使用VPN、专用线路或加密传输协议,确保数据在传输过程中的安全性。 4. 实施自动化与监控 配置备份任务的自动化调度,减少人工操作错误,提高备份效率。同时,建立备份作业的监控和报警机制,及时发现并解决备份过程中的问题。 5. 定期测试与演练 定期对异地备份数据进行恢复测试,验证备份的有效性和恢复流程的可行性。通过模拟真实灾难场景,提升团队的应急响应能力。 三、常用数据库异地备份命令实践 MySQL MySQL支持多种备份方式,其中`mysqldump`是最常用的逻辑备份工具,适用于小型数据库。对于大型数据库,则推荐使用`xtrabackup`(由Percona开发)进行物理备份。 mysqldump异地备份命令示例: mysqldump -u用户名 -p密码 --databases 数据库名 | gzip | ssh 用户@远程服务器地址 cat > /备份路径/数据库名.sql.gz 该命令将指定数据库导出为压缩的SQL文件,并通过SSH传输到远程服务器上的指定路径。 xtrabackup异地备份命令示例: 安装`xtrabackup`后,使用以下命令进行全量备份,并结合`rsync`等工具同步到远程服务器: innobackupex --user=用户名 --password=密码 /本地备份路径 rsync -avz /本地备份路径/ 用户@远程服务器地址:/远程备份路径/ Oracle Oracle数据库备份通常使用RMAN(Recovery Manager)工具。以下是一个基本的RMAN异地备份脚本示例,假设已配置好到远程存储的网络路径: rman target / [

最新文章

  • 服务器备份数据高效去除:确保数据安全与存储优化的实战指南

  • 数据库异地备份高效命令指南

  • Linux数据库备份还原实操指南

  • VPS服务器备份全攻略

  • Dell940服务器:高效系统备份指南

  • Linux系统数据库备份状态速查

  • 企业级数据库备份软件,数据安全新保障

  • 相关文章

  • 服务器备份数据高效去除:确保数据安全与存储优化的实战指南

  • Linux数据库备份还原实操指南

  • Linux系统数据库备份状态速查

  • 企业级数据库备份软件,数据安全新保障

  • 达梦数据库备份策略SQL查询指南

  • SQL数据库:备份叠加策略解析

  • 服务器数据库NAS自动备份指南

  • 服务器手动备份操作指南

  • 服务器数据交叉备份:确保数据安全无忧

  • 数据库备份:高效执行压缩策略

  • EXP备份数据库:高效安全,管理无忧

  • SQL备份数据库高效还原指南

  • M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
    还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
    M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
    M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
    M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
    你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
    M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
    清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
    你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
    别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道